METHODS AND FORMULATIONS FOR TREATING AND PREVENTING LONG HAUL CORONAVIRUS (LONG COVID) SYMPTOMS AND SEQUELAE
Methods and formulations for treating and preventing LONG COVID sequelae are provided. An example method treats loss of smell and taste from SARS-CoV-2 infection, including assessing the patient, administering a composition with dosage between 1750-3600 mg per day, wherein the composition comprises a mixture of at least a withanolide-A, a boswellic acid, a [6]-gingerol, and a curcuminoid. Another example method treats memory loss or brain fog from SARS-CoV-2 infection, including assessing the patient, and administering a regenerative and neuroprotective composition comprising a mixture of withanoside VI, withanolide A, a Boswellia serrata plant, a Zingiber officinale rhizome, and a Curcuma longa rhizome. The compositions were found effective, achieving statistical significance in a multi-center, randomized, double-blind, placebo-controlled phase III clinical trial.
Orally disintegrating tablet comprising amorphous solid dispersion of nilotinib
Amorphous solid dispersions and pharmaceutical compositions of the protein kinase inhibitor nilotinib. The pharmaceutical compositions may be used in methods of treating a proliferative disorder such as cancer. In particular, the present disclosure provides a pharmaceutical composition in the form of an orally disintegrating tablet. In some embodiments, the pharmaceutical compositions can be administered without regard to food consumption. In other embodiments, the pharmaceutical compositions can be administered at a significantly lower dose as compared to a commercially available immediate-release nilotinib formulation, while providing a comparable therapeutic effect.

Dextromethorphan extended release pharmaceutical composition
The invention is directed to pharmaceutical compositions comprising dextromethorphan and methods of use thereof. Formulations of the present invention include dextromethorphan or a pharmaceutically acceptable salt thereof in a sustained release formulation comprising a controlled release agent. Formulations of the present invention include a core tablet, optionally an active coating and, optionally a film coating. The pharmaceutical compositions may be used as an antitussive, and the invention further relates to the treatment of cough in a patient in need thereof.

STABILIZED FORMULATIONS OF 4-AMINO-3-SUBSTITUTED BUTANOIC ACID DERIVATIVES
Pharmaceutical compositions including an active ingredient and a stabilizer, as well as methods of manufacture of the compositions, and methods of their use. The composition may include the active ingredient dispersed throughout a matrix of the stabilizer. In some embodiments, the active ingredient and the stabilizer are intimately mixed in a matrix formulation. In some embodiments, the active ingredient is selected from 4 amino-3-(4-chlorophenyl)butanoic acid) (“baclofen”) and its pharmaceutically acceptable salts.

USE OF SUBLINGUAL DEXMEDETOMIDINE FOR THE TREATMENT OF AGITATION
The present invention discloses a method of treating agitation or the signs of agitation in a subject comprising the sublingual administration of an effective amount of an alpha-2 adrenergic agonist, more particularly Dexmedetomidine, or a pharmaceutically acceptable salt thereof. The method is particularly suitable for the treatment of agitation associated with neurodegenerative and/or neuropsychiatric diseases. The present invention also discloses the sublingual administration of an alpha-2 adrenergic agonist, more particularly Dexmedetomidine or a pharmaceutically acceptable salt thereof at a dose that is effective to treat agitation or the signs of agitation in a subject, but does not cause significant sedation.
Fast Disintegrating Cannabinoid Tablets
The present invention relates in a first aspect to a fast disintegrating cannabinoid tablet, the tablet comprising a sugar alcohol composition comprising one or more sugar alcohol particles in an amount of at least 20% by weight of the tablet, a cannabinoid composition comprising one or more cannabinoids, and a disintegrant composition comprising one or more disintegrants operable to disintegrate the tablet within a period of 2 minutes or less in contact with oral saliva. In a second aspect, the invention relates to a modular tablet, wherein the tablet comprises a further tablet module that is different in composition.
